Regarding my own betting:
Since 2020 I have reverted exclusively to betting on football (soccer). This is the sport I like the best, I know the best, and I like to do research about the most... and all these by far! I am profitable of course, but not that much that I could make a living from this. (Well, maybe if I had a bankroll of at least USD 40,000 , who knows...)
My betting style is one in which about 90% of all the wagers I make are placed in the last 5 minutes before the start of matches, and the remaining 10% is placed in halftime break of matches. All my wagers are for the same "unit" (same risked amount compared to the size of my betting bankroll), and I do never play any parlays (accumulators).
In fact I was doing my whole sports betting in this style since about 2016, including for the American sports, because this is what has worked the best for me.
This does not mean that I'm not almost always trying other betting/handicapping methods, including other money managements. The common thing is that I run at once just one of such trial, and I am using for these trials a portion of my betting bankroll which is just between 15-25%. In fact even while I am redacting this text, in 2 well known sports betting forums I am posting with more or less regularity my football (soccer) wagers on these trials.
I am looking for that "holy grail" method/system, which of course will never come... So trying new stuff became like a hobby, even if all this is just making dents in the long run in my whole betting bankroll.
